Vaccination bonus: 13 municipalities “qualified”

The details are still being negotiated. Currently, 13 out of 438 municipalities in Upper Austria would “qualify” for this, as municipal councilor Michaela Langer-Weninger and municipal association president Johann Hingsamer (both VP) explained on Wednesday. Goldwörth, Puchenau and Kirchberg-Thening are furthest ahead. Hingsamer admitted that there are significantly more such municipalities in other federal states. Langer-Weninger wants to increase the quotas with education and information.

According to Hingsamer, the fact that the municipalities have been issuing living room tests since this week increases the burden because there are currently around 35 referendums running.

The reason for the press conference was the federal government’s municipal package. Upper Austria’s municipalities will receive around 91 million euros from 2022 to 2025 thanks to an increase in revenue shares and relief from the tax reform. According to Langer-Weninger, an investment standstill is being prevented. According to Hingsamer, it could always be more, but the consequences of the crisis would be dampened.
